Output ef1cb9bb035084d7778443b873ce8f5beb7d8b821cf151ea66eeb2bf732914ec:0

value
44813
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f7a33140d1480e38e644b9ec1c5871003fecd5 OP_EQUAL
address
3P7QhathsDE4j7XRTcaAps9133Q6cdVbDx
transaction
ef1cb9bb035084d7778443b873ce8f5beb7d8b821cf151ea66eeb2bf732914ec
confirmations
11080
spent
true